Now that you have spent time exploring the first stage of blended learning it is time to move onto Phase 2.  In Phase 1, the teacher was just learning how to break a part a lesson into three or four stations.  
Phase 1 Overview: 
  • Teacher provides the same content to a small groups of students.  
  • Digital content is used to help learn the concepts
  • Independent activities are the same for all students
  • Future Ready Skills (Creativity, Collaboration, Communication, Critical Thinking, and Connectedness) are the same activities for all students in the classroom
  • Teacher uses a time to rotate students from one station to the next station
To transition teachers to the next phase, we start by taking away the timer.  By removing the time, we allow for pace within the classroom setting.  We also focus on using data to drive instruction.  The students are learning at their own level and ability.  Differentiated Instruction is a must in Phase 2.  

Be prepared as a coach to spend the most time with teachers in this Phase.  It is very difficult for some teacher to Differentiated Instruction for all students.
